Subversion Repositories SmartDukaan

Rev

Rev 21923 | Rev 22889 | Go to most recent revision | Details | Compare with Previous | Last modification | View Log | RSS feed

Rev Author Line No. Line
21686 ashik.ali 1
package com.spice.profitmandi.common.model;
2
 
3
public class CustomRetailer {
4
	private String businessName;
5
	private CustomAddress address;
6
	private String mobileNumber;
7
	private String tinNumber;
22351 ashik.ali 8
	private String gstNumber;
21686 ashik.ali 9
 
10
	public String getBusinessName() {
11
		return businessName;
12
	}
13
	public void setBusinessName(String businessName) {
14
		this.businessName = businessName;
15
	}
16
	public CustomAddress getAddress() {
17
		return address;
18
	}
19
	public void setAddress(CustomAddress address) {
20
		this.address = address;
21
	}
22
	public String getMobileNumber() {
23
		return mobileNumber;
24
	}
25
	public void setMobileNumber(String mobileNumber) {
26
		this.mobileNumber = mobileNumber;
27
	}
28
	public String getTinNumber() {
29
		return tinNumber;
30
	}
31
	public void setTinNumber(String tinNumber) {
32
		this.tinNumber = tinNumber;
33
	}
21923 ashik.ali 34
 
22351 ashik.ali 35
	public String getGstNumber() {
36
		return gstNumber;
37
	}
38
	public void setGstNumber(String gstNumber) {
39
		this.gstNumber = gstNumber;
40
	}
21923 ashik.ali 41
 
22351 ashik.ali 42
 
21686 ashik.ali 43
	@Override
21923 ashik.ali 44
	public int hashCode() {
45
		final int prime = 31;
46
		int result = 1;
47
		result = prime * result + ((address == null) ? 0 : address.hashCode());
48
		result = prime * result + ((businessName == null) ? 0 : businessName.hashCode());
49
		result = prime * result + ((mobileNumber == null) ? 0 : mobileNumber.hashCode());
50
		result = prime * result + ((tinNumber == null) ? 0 : tinNumber.hashCode());
51
		return result;
52
	}
53
	@Override
54
	public boolean equals(Object obj) {
55
		if (this == obj)
56
			return true;
57
		if (obj == null)
58
			return false;
59
		if (getClass() != obj.getClass())
60
			return false;
61
		CustomRetailer other = (CustomRetailer) obj;
62
		if (address == null) {
63
			if (other.address != null)
64
				return false;
65
		} else if (!address.equals(other.address))
66
			return false;
67
		if (businessName == null) {
68
			if (other.businessName != null)
69
				return false;
70
		} else if (!businessName.equals(other.businessName))
71
			return false;
72
		if (mobileNumber == null) {
73
			if (other.mobileNumber != null)
74
				return false;
75
		} else if (!mobileNumber.equals(other.mobileNumber))
76
			return false;
77
		if (tinNumber == null) {
78
			if (other.tinNumber != null)
79
				return false;
80
		} else if (!tinNumber.equals(other.tinNumber))
81
			return false;
82
		return true;
83
	}
84
	@Override
21686 ashik.ali 85
	public String toString() {
86
		return "CustomRetailer [businessName=" + businessName + ", address=" + address + ", mobileNumber="
87
				+ mobileNumber + ", tinNumber=" + tinNumber + "]";
88
	}
89
 
90
}